A wildlife revival around the Midway Atoll National Wildlife Refuge in the Northwestern Hawaiian Islands is giving scientists a glimpse of what the main Hawaiian Islands looked like thousands of years ago — and researchers said Thursday they hope the environmental renaissance of sorts will spur similar endeavors around the world.
